National Health Service (NHS) is the publicly funded
healthcare system for England.
It is the largest and the oldest single-payer healthcare system in the world. The
NHS in England
remains free at the point of use for anyone who is a UK
resident. That is currently more than 64.1 million people in the UK
and 53.9 million people in England
alone. Nurses form the largest group of staff in the NHS and are a crucial part
of the healthcare team. Nurses work in every sort of health setting from accident
and emergency to patients' homes, with people of all ages and backgrounds. The
NHS in England
deals with over 1 million patients every 36 hours. It covers everything from
antenatal screening and routine screenings such as the NHS Health Check and treatments
for long-term conditions, to transplants, emergency treatment and end-of-life
care. The NHS employs more than 1.6 million people, putting it in the top five
of the world’s largest workforces. Nursing job in UK, as it is everywhere else,
is a rewarding and challenging career where you have a real chance to make a
difference to people's lives. You can expect to constantly learn practical
skills and procedures that really benefit patients
Exact duties may vary depending on your role but will
usually include: - - writing patient
care plans;
- - implementing plans
through tasks such as preparing patients for operations;
- - treatment and
monitoring pulse, blood pressure and temperature;
- - observing and
recording the condition of patients;
- - checking and
administering drugs and injections;
- - setting up drips
and blood transfusions;
- - assisting with
tests and evaluations;
- - carrying out routine
investigations;
- - responding quickly
to emergencies;
- - planning discharges
from hospital and liaising with community nurses, GPs and social workers;
- - communicating with
and relieving the anxiety of patients and their relatives;
- - advocating on
behalf of patients;
- - educating patients
about their health;
- - organising staff
and prioritising busy workloads;
- - mentoring student
and junior nurses;
- - maintaining patient
records;
- - making ethical
decisions related to consent and confidentiality.

To work as a nurse in the NHS, you must be registered with
the Nursing and Midwifery Council (NMC), which means you'll need a degree in
nursing. If you are not registered yet but have applied for a registration you
will still be able to work in the system but only as health care assistant (HCA)
until your PIN is issued.

We provide to our employees a VCA certificate after the arrival of
employees abroad. VCA is an international safety course which will be
valid for 10 years. The employees who hold this license/certificate can
work anywhere in Europe on different large projects. The VCA certificate
is free of charge.
